The Fabulous and Beyond Group has launched Fab Motorcycles and has introduced four new 'budget' models and a 125cc scooter as well. With the launch of the five new models, the company aims to increase its dealer network in Andhra Pradesh and across other metro cities.

car&bike Team | Oct 25, 2016Kawasaki Versys 250 On The CardsKeeping in line with the current trend of small capacity dual-purpose adventure motorcycles, Kawasaki too is working on a 250cc variant of the Versys and might soon launch it in Indonesia. It should not be a far-fetched idea too as Kawasaki already has a 250cc engine with the Ninja. The platform is there as well in the Z250. The Versys 250 should carry the same looks and design as its elder siblings, the Versys 650 and the Versys 1000. A taller fairing, a windscreen, and a slightly higher ride height should do the trick.
